When to apply for a Paraguay business visa?
- Citizens of the United States of America, Australia, Canada, New Zealand, and the Republic of China can obtain a Paraguay Business Visa upon arrival
- Citizens of other countries must apply in person before arrival
Requirements to obtain a Paraguay business visa

You can apply for a Paraguay business visa in person or by mail. In both cases, foreign executives looking to do business in Paraguay must know that this process can take up to a week.
If you want to apply in person, you must schedule an appointment at the Paraguayan Immigration Department.
If you want to apply by mail you must present the following documents:
- Original passport, which has to be valid for at least 6 months.
- A visa application form duly completed and signed.
- One (1) passport picture, standard size (2” x 2”), with a clear background and without glasses.
- A postage prepaid envelope.
- A valid mail with a tracking number.
- A deposit receipt.
To activate your Paraguay business visa you must travel within (6) six months after it was issued. If during this period the visa is not activated, you need to submit a new application.

Paraguay is a popular choice for foreign executives looking to incorporate their business into the Latin American markets. However, If you plan to do business in Paraguay and remain in the country for more than 3 months (90 days), then you will need extra documentation. Non-residents must obtain a multiple entry visa valid for (90) ninety days.
